{"ast":null,"code":"var _jsxFileName = \"C:\\\\Users\\\\user\\\\Desktop\\\\000newport\\\\src\\\\components\\\\pages\\\\home\\\\components\\\\04portefolio\\\\presentation\\\\components\\\\realisation.js\";\nimport React from \"react\";\nimport UseFetch from \"../../../../../../hooks/useFetch\";\nimport { jsxDEV as _jsxDEV } from \"react/jsx-dev-runtime\";\nimport { Fragment as _Fragment } from \"react/jsx-dev-runtime\";\nconst Realisation = () => {\n  const {\n    data,\n    error\n  } = UseFetch('/realisation.json');\n  if (error) {\n    return /*#__PURE__*/_jsxDEV(\"div\", {\n      children: \"Une erreur est survenue lors du chargement des donn\\xE9es.\"\n    }, void 0, false, {\n      fileName: _jsxFileName,\n      lineNumber: 10,\n      columnNumber: 10\n    }, this);\n  }\n  const items1 = data[\"01\"];\n  if (!items1) {\n    // Vérifier si le premier élément existe\n    return /*#__PURE__*/_jsxDEV(\"div\", {\n      children: \"Premier \\xE9l\\xE9ment non trouv\\xE9.\"\n    }, void 0, false, {\n      fileName: _jsxFileName,\n      lineNumber: 15,\n      columnNumber: 10\n    }, this);\n  }\n  return /*#__PURE__*/_jsxDEV(_Fragment, {\n    children: /*#__PURE__*/_jsxDEV(\"div\", {\n      className: \"flex space-x-5 items-center justify-center \",\n      children: [/*#__PURE__*/_jsxDEV(\"div\", {\n        className: \"imgPortfolio\",\n        al: true,\n        children: /*#__PURE__*/_jsxDEV(\"img\", {\n          src: items1.imageSrc\n        }, void 0, false, {\n          fileName: _jsxFileName,\n          lineNumber: 24,\n          columnNumber: 11\n        }, this)\n      }, void 0, false, {\n        fileName: _jsxFileName,\n        lineNumber: 23,\n        columnNumber: 9\n      }, this), /*#__PURE__*/_jsxDEV(\"div\", {\n        className: \"\",\n        children: [/*#__PURE__*/_jsxDEV(\"div\", {\n          className: \"\",\n          children: [/*#__PURE__*/_jsxDEV(\"h4\", {\n            children: \"titre\"\n          }, void 0, false, {\n            fileName: _jsxFileName,\n            lineNumber: 28,\n            columnNumber: 17\n          }, this), /*#__PURE__*/_jsxDEV(\"h5\", {\n            children: \"titre 2\"\n          }, void 0, false, {\n            fileName: _jsxFileName,\n            lineNumber: 29,\n            columnNumber: 17\n          }, this)]\n        }, void 0, true, {\n          fileName: _jsxFileName,\n          lineNumber: 27,\n          columnNumber: 13\n        }, this), /*#__PURE__*/_jsxDEV(\"div\", {\n          className: \"\",\n          children: [/*#__PURE__*/_jsxDEV(\"p\", {\n            children: \"description\"\n          }, void 0, false, {\n            fileName: _jsxFileName,\n            lineNumber: 32,\n            columnNumber: 17\n          }, this), /*#__PURE__*/_jsxDEV(\"p\", {\n            children: \"description\"\n          }, void 0, false, {\n            fileName: _jsxFileName,\n            lineNumber: 33,\n            columnNumber: 17\n          }, this)]\n        }, void 0, true, {\n          fileName: _jsxFileName,\n          lineNumber: 31,\n          columnNumber: 13\n        }, this)]\n      }, void 0, true, {\n        fileName: _jsxFileName,\n        lineNumber: 26,\n        columnNumber: 9\n      }, this)]\n    }, void 0, true, {\n      fileName: _jsxFileName,\n      lineNumber: 22,\n      columnNumber: 7\n    }, this)\n  }, void 0, false);\n};\n_c = Realisation;\nexport default Realisation;\nvar _c;\n$RefreshReg$(_c, \"Realisation\");","map":{"version":3,"names":["React","UseFetch","jsxDEV","_jsxDEV","Fragment","_Fragment","Realisation","data","error","children","fileName","_jsxFileName","lineNumber","columnNumber","items1","className","al","src","imageSrc","_c","$RefreshReg$"],"sources":["C:/Users/user/Desktop/000newport/src/components/pages/home/components/04portefolio/presentation/components/realisation.js"],"sourcesContent":["import React from \"react\";\r\nimport UseFetch from \"../../../../../../hooks/useFetch\"\r\n\r\n\r\n\r\nconst Realisation = () => {\r\n\r\nconst {data,error}=UseFetch('/realisation.json');\r\nif (error) {\r\n  return <div>Une erreur est survenue lors du chargement des données.</div>;\r\n}\r\nconst items1=data[\"01\"]\r\nif (!items1) {\r\n  // Vérifier si le premier élément existe\r\n  return <div>Premier élément non trouvé.</div>;\r\n}\r\n\r\n\r\n\r\n  return (\r\n    <>\r\n      <div className=\"flex space-x-5 items-center justify-center \">\r\n        <div className=\"imgPortfolio\" al>\r\n          <img src={items1.imageSrc}/>\r\n        </div>\r\n        <div className=\"\">\r\n            <div className=\"\">\r\n                <h4>titre</h4>\r\n                <h5>titre 2</h5>\r\n            </div>\r\n            <div className=\"\">\r\n                <p>description</p>\r\n                <p>description</p>\r\n            </div>\r\n        </div>\r\n      </div>\r\n    </>\r\n  );\r\n};\r\n\r\nexport default Realisation;\r\n"],"mappings":";AAAA,OAAOA,KAAK,MAAM,OAAO;AACzB,OAAOC,QAAQ,MAAM,kCAAkC;AAAA,SAAAC,MAAA,IAAAC,OAAA;AAAA,SAAAC,QAAA,IAAAC,SAAA;AAIvD,MAAMC,WAAW,GAAGA,CAAA,KAAM;EAE1B,MAAM;IAACC,IAAI;IAACC;EAAK,CAAC,GAACP,QAAQ,CAAC,mBAAmB,CAAC;EAChD,IAAIO,KAAK,EAAE;IACT,oBAAOL,OAAA;MAAAM,QAAA,EAAK;IAAuD;MAAAC,QAAA,EAAAC,YAAA;MAAAC,UAAA;MAAAC,YAAA;IAAA,OAAK,CAAC;EAC3E;EACA,MAAMC,MAAM,GAACP,IAAI,CAAC,IAAI,CAAC;EACvB,IAAI,CAACO,MAAM,EAAE;IACX;IACA,oBAAOX,OAAA;MAAAM,QAAA,EAAK;IAA2B;MAAAC,QAAA,EAAAC,YAAA;MAAAC,UAAA;MAAAC,YAAA;IAAA,OAAK,CAAC;EAC/C;EAIE,oBACEV,OAAA,CAAAE,SAAA;IAAAI,QAAA,eACEN,OAAA;MAAKY,SAAS,EAAC,6CAA6C;MAAAN,QAAA,gBAC1DN,OAAA;QAAKY,SAAS,EAAC,cAAc;QAACC,EAAE;QAAAP,QAAA,eAC9BN,OAAA;UAAKc,GAAG,EAAEH,MAAM,CAACI;QAAS;UAAAR,QAAA,EAAAC,YAAA;UAAAC,UAAA;UAAAC,YAAA;QAAA,OAAC;MAAC;QAAAH,QAAA,EAAAC,YAAA;QAAAC,UAAA;QAAAC,YAAA;MAAA,OACzB,CAAC,eACNV,OAAA;QAAKY,SAAS,EAAC,EAAE;QAAAN,QAAA,gBACbN,OAAA;UAAKY,SAAS,EAAC,EAAE;UAAAN,QAAA,gBACbN,OAAA;YAAAM,QAAA,EAAI;UAAK;YAAAC,QAAA,EAAAC,YAAA;YAAAC,UAAA;YAAAC,YAAA;UAAA,OAAI,CAAC,eACdV,OAAA;YAAAM,QAAA,EAAI;UAAO;YAAAC,QAAA,EAAAC,YAAA;YAAAC,UAAA;YAAAC,YAAA;UAAA,OAAI,CAAC;QAAA;UAAAH,QAAA,EAAAC,YAAA;UAAAC,UAAA;UAAAC,YAAA;QAAA,OACf,CAAC,eACNV,OAAA;UAAKY,SAAS,EAAC,EAAE;UAAAN,QAAA,gBACbN,OAAA;YAAAM,QAAA,EAAG;UAAW;YAAAC,QAAA,EAAAC,YAAA;YAAAC,UAAA;YAAAC,YAAA;UAAA,OAAG,CAAC,eAClBV,OAAA;YAAAM,QAAA,EAAG;UAAW;YAAAC,QAAA,EAAAC,YAAA;YAAAC,UAAA;YAAAC,YAAA;UAAA,OAAG,CAAC;QAAA;UAAAH,QAAA,EAAAC,YAAA;UAAAC,UAAA;UAAAC,YAAA;QAAA,OACjB,CAAC;MAAA;QAAAH,QAAA,EAAAC,YAAA;QAAAC,UAAA;QAAAC,YAAA;MAAA,OACL,CAAC;IAAA;MAAAH,QAAA,EAAAC,YAAA;MAAAC,UAAA;MAAAC,YAAA;IAAA,OACH;EAAC,gBACN,CAAC;AAEP,CAAC;AAACM,EAAA,GAjCIb,WAAW;AAmCjB,eAAeA,WAAW;AAAC,IAAAa,EAAA;AAAAC,YAAA,CAAAD,EAAA"},"metadata":{},"sourceType":"module","externalDependencies":[]}